Thanks, DarkEdge. Basically, I need the boots in the V3 Superhero Complete or Skinsuits for Glamorous Vickie; i.e., like the boots that Supergirl would wear. Can't really put Uggs (the boots that come with the Jessica character in Poser 6) on a superhero, and my simplistic undertakings with Wardrobe Wizard to date have yielded crimpy toes and mis-aligned calves when I try to transform boots from those two Victoria packages. It's for a superhero animation where I have used the Poser 6 Face Room to map dead-on replicas of my female friends, so I gotta use Jessi. I've transformed the superhero costumes using Wardrobe Wizard with great success; now I just need their superhero boots to fit. Skeet

One more thing, DarkEdge, on your thought about creating an entire superhero costume or wardrobe for Jessi: Poser 7 promises to make it a lot easier to create animation because of several new features that are clearly geared toward that and much greater speed -- work and rendering -- for the right machines. I'm actually postponing the final stage of my newest 3D cartoon because I think the scene construction and character animation (as well as voice) it will be a lot easer on P7 than P6. Right now I have to export each multi-character frame as a still image and compile the anmiation sequence in Final Cut Pro; anything else is too taxing on my system, powerful as it is (multi-processor, tons of RAM). Accordingly, there is a possibility that the new power via P7 could yield a kick in demand for cartoon-related clothing and props that you might associate with animated short films or cartoons rather than posed shots. Just a thought. PS: the boots work great on Jessi! Thanks again! SS
